Obtaining life-cycle cost-effective facilities in the Department of Defense / / Constantine Samaras [et al.]
The Department of Defense (DoD) constructs, operates, and maintains a large number of facilities. DoD incorporates life-cycle cost-effective practices into many aspects of the military planning and construction processes. This report provides RAND's description and assessment of the process use...
